Webphonopy--symmetry • Phonopycan analyze the symmetry of the atom geometry, detect the primitive (output as PPOSCAR) and give the Bravaislattice (BPOSCAR). • Useful for … WebDec 2, 2024 · Phonopy can give you the eigenvectors of the modes. In conjunction with the 'q' shifts (displacements for the supercells, generated by phonopy), this can tell you the nature of the mode. For example, if the eigenvector points in the same direction as the 'q' shift, it is a longitudinal mode.

WebAug 9, 2024 · module load phonopy/1.11.10.4 In the pre-process, supercell structures with (or without) displacements are created from a unit cell fully consiering crystal symmetry. To obtain supercells (2 × 2 × 2) with displacements, run phonopy: 1 phonopy -d --dim="2 2 2" You should find the files, SPOSCAR, disp.yaml, and POSCAR- {number} as follows: 1
